Transaction 42d60c682175562358f1377e1dff11b0a0377f151c98cc3a76849e44bdbf7b6e
1 Input
1 Output
-
42d60c682175562358f1377e1dff11b0a0377f151c98cc3a76849e44bdbf7b6e:0
- value
- 1000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b9ca3f41c0a413bf2af029c70f9cd8db48a2a6e OP_EQUAL
- address
- 3FspJr3Aup8zJRhK8eqSw8AUNiWoZ4wND4